Bonjour, tout le monde, je suis nouveau sur le forum et très débutant sur VBA, pour arriver à mon objectif , il me semble nécessaire de passer par là…la description ci-dessous
j’ai une feuille de stocks nommée « feuille de stocks » et une feuille historique nommée "HIST"
J’essaie d’historiser tous les changements qu’il y aurait entre deux enregistrements du fichier des colonnes C à L (en bleu) dans la « feuille de stocks » et de retranscrire tout ces changements (Ajout/suppression de ligne, suppression/modification données d’une cellule) sous forme de lignes dans la feuille nommée « HIST » en rajoutant la date heure minute seconde et les n°de lignes des modifications (orange) et les info déjà présente (jaune) sur la feuille de stocks.
Merci beaucoup FFO, cela correspond bien dans l’ensemble à ce que je souhaitais mettre en place, je te remercie de ta rapidité, je regarderai plus en détails je te tiens au courant, trop fort
Merci d’avance de me lire et te remercie pour le fichier envoyé précédemment…
J’ai regardé plus en détails le fichier, et souhaiterai faire quelques modifications, pour qu’il me fasse office d’historique, j’essaie ci- dessous d’être le plus précis possible.
*A chaque nouvelle modification de la « feuille stocks » les informations de la feuille « HIST » sont en fait écrasées par la dernière saisie (Date et heure /min/seconde)
*Si je saisie 2 fois le même code article dans la « feuille stock », la dernière saisie écrase la précédente dans feuille « HIST » et il n’apparait qu’une seule ligne dans « HIST » , alors qu’il y en a deux en réalité dans la « feuille stocks » VOIR (ligne 9 feuille « HIST ») et encadre rouge « feuille de stocks »
J’aimerai garder toutes les informations passées
*Les numéros de ligne dans feuille « HIST » ne renvoie pas les bons n°de ligne de la « feuille destocks » VOIR ligne 9 « HIST » en rouge gras, ne correspond pas au n° de ligne 15 dans la « feuille destocks »
Bonjour
« *Si je saisie 2 fois le même code article dans la « feuille stock », la dernière saisie écrase la précédente dans feuille « HIST » et il n’apparait qu’une seule ligne dans « HIST » , alors qu’il y en a deux en réalité »
Comment faire la distinction d une modification d un enregistrement existant de celui d un à rajouter ?
Je te rappelle ta demande initiale :
de retranscrire tout ces changements (Ajout/suppression de ligne, suppression/modification données d’une cellule)
Donc il est bien prévu des ajouts et des modifications
Comment les distinguer ?
« Les numéros de ligne dans feuille « HIST » ne renvoie pas les bons n°de ligne de la « feuille destocks » VOIR ligne 9 « HIST » en rouge gras, ne correspond pas au n° de ligne 15 dans la « feuille destocks » »
Heureux de l apprendre car dans tes consignes de départ rien sur ce sujet sans trop comprendre son utilité j ai intégré le numero de la ligne de recopie non pas celle de la source à defaut d instruction
Désolé mais il faudrait etre plus précis dans ta demande